Validating Skills with dart_skills_lint
This skill covers **day-to-day use**: running the linter, walking through a failing run, and writing a custom rule when defaults aren't enough. For first-time wiring (adding the dep, creating the config file, generating a baseline) see [`dart-skills-lint-setup`](../dart-skills-lint-setup/SKILL.md). The full rule reference (default severities, diagnostic shapes, fixability) lives in [`RULES.md`](../../RULES.md).
Running the linter
If `dart_skills_lint` is in `pubspec.yaml`:
dart run dart_skills_lint:cli -d .agents/skills
If it's installed globally with `dart pub global activate`:
dart pub global run dart_skills_lint:cli -d .agents/skills
Run `dart run dart_skills_lint:cli --help` for the full flag list (skip the inline duplicate so it never goes stale).
Workflow for a failing run
1. **Run the validator.** 2. **Read the errors.** Each diagnostic names the rule that fired, the offending value, and a suggested fix when one applies. 3. **Fix the violations.** For fixable rules (`check-absolute-paths`, `check-trailing-whitespace`, `invalid-skill-name`), pass `--fix` to write the corrections to disk; add `--dry-run` to preview the diff first. 4. **Re-run** to confirm the run is clean.

Authoring a custom rule
Extend `SkillRule` and pass the rule into `validateSkills`:
import 'package:dart_skills_lint/dart_skills_lint.dart';
class DeprecatedSkillRule extends SkillRule {
@override
final String name = 'deprecated-skill';
@override
final AnalysisSeverity severity = AnalysisSeverity.warning;
@override
Future<List<ValidationError>> validate(SkillContext context) async {
final errors = <ValidationError>[];
final yaml = context.parsedYaml;
if (yaml == null) return errors;
if (yaml['metadata']?['deprecated'] == true) {
errors.add(ValidationError(
ruleId: name,
severity: severity,
file: 'SKILL.md',
message: 'This skill is marked as deprecated.',
));
}
return errors;
}
}Wire it up in a Dart test:
import 'package:dart_skills_lint/dart_skills_lint.dart';
import 'package:test/test.dart';
void main() {
test('skills pass with deprecated-skill custom rule', () async {
final config = await ConfigParser.loadConfig();
expect(
config.directoryConfigs,
isNotEmpty,
reason: 'Configuration directoryConfigs should not be empty.',
);
await validateSkills(
config: config,
customRules: [DeprecatedSkillRule()],
);
});
}Related
